Transaction 143258239ac3fc50643eba87245ee17d95d2eeecdc1336728da0e4f9a3db2dec
1 Input
1 Output
-
143258239ac3fc50643eba87245ee17d95d2eeecdc1336728da0e4f9a3db2dec:0
- value
- 377550
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a35bff3eb3e9b22fdc9853c968486012cebebf8
- address
- bc1q3g6mlult86dj9lwfs57fdpyxqykwh6lc8heun9